Nitrofurazone: vas irrigation as adjunct in vasectomy

P S Albert, J Seebode

    Urology
    |November 1, 1977
    PubMed
    Summary

    Intraoperative vas irrigation with nitrofurazone (1 mg/mL) hastened postoperative sterility. In 90% of patients undergoing vasectomy, this method achieved azoospermia rapidly after the procedure.

    Area of Science:

    • Urology
    • Surgical Innovation
    • Reproductive Medicine

    Background:

    • Postoperative sterility is a key outcome for vasectomy patients.
    • Traditional methods may require extended periods to confirm azoospermia.
    • Minimizing the time to sterility improves patient satisfaction and reduces the risk of unintended pregnancy.

    Purpose of the Study:

    • To evaluate the efficacy of intraoperative nitrofurazone vas injection in accelerating postoperative azoospermia.
    • To assess the safety and effectiveness of a novel irrigation technique for vasectomy.

    Main Methods:

    • A prospective study involving 100 outpatient vasectomies.
    • Intraoperative irrigation of the distal (penile) vas segment with a 1 mg/mL nitrofurazone solution.
    • Postoperative semen analysis to determine the time to azoospermia.

    Main Results:

    • Early attainment of azoospermia was observed in 90% of patients.
    • The nitrofurazone irrigation technique facilitated rapid sterility.
    • No immediate complications were reported in the study cohort.

    Conclusions:

    • Intraoperative nitrofurazone vas irrigation is an effective method for hastening postoperative sterility following vasectomy.
    • This technique offers a significant advantage by reducing the time required to achieve azoospermia.
    • Further research may explore long-term efficacy and broader clinical applications.
